我使用的是 Lubuntu 20.04(帶有 LXQT 的 Ubuntu)和 NVidia 驅動程式(GeForce 940MX 卡)。最近幾次我運行升級
sudo apt full-upgrade
如果 nvidia 驅動程式升級,我的螢幕會變成空白。我只是等待了一段時間以確保升級完成,然後重新啟動我的筆記型電腦(按下關機/啟動按鈕幾秒鐘)。
昨天我將發行版升級到Lubuntu 22.04,螢幕再次變黑(我知道它涉及nvidia 驅動程序,因為當按Ctrl + Alt + F1 時,我最後一個視圖的螢幕凍結,它顯示終端正在使用nvidia 驅動程式執行某些操作)。所以我吸了一口氣,繼續按 Enter 或 Tab - Enter 時不時地,然後重新啟動並運行
sudo dpkg --configure -a
完成升級過程。現在我無法更改軟體來源中的 nvidia 驅動程式(我可以選擇除應用程式變更按鈕總是灰色的),我不知道下次 NVidia 驅動程式升級時我的螢幕是否會再次變成空白。
有什麼幫助嗎?
提前致謝。
7 月 16 日更新:這是命令的輸出inxi -G
,按照評論中的要求:
Graphics:
Device-1: Intel HD Graphics 530 driver: i915 v: kernel
Device-2: NVIDIA GM108M [GeForce 940MX] driver: nvidia v: 535.54.03
Display: x11 server: X.Org v: 1.21.1.4 driver: X:
loaded: modesetting,nvidia unloaded: fbdev,nouveau,vesa gpu: i915
resolution: 1920x1080~60Hz
OpenGL: renderer: Mesa Intel HD Graphics 530 (SKL GT2)
v: 4.6 Mesa 22.2.5-0ubuntu0.1~22.04.3
我還需要補充一點,我已經使用這台計算機大約 6 年了,凍結屏幕問題隨機發生了幾次,這是一個已知問題,有時會在某些配置下發生。但是我升級驅動的時候從來沒有出現過這種情況。
答案1
沒有解決辦法,但我有一個解決方法。當新的 nvidia 升級出現時,請按照以下步驟操作:
- 登出您目前的 LXQT 工作階段。
- 按Ctrl+ Alt+切換到 TTY1 F1。
- 停止你的顯示管理器。根據您的安裝,這可能是
/etc/init.d/lxdm stop
或sudo service lightdm stop
類似的。 - 手動進行升級
sudo apt update && sudo apt full-upgrade
- 啟動您的顯示管理器。
sudo service lightdm start
。
這無需禁用視頻輸出即可工作。如果您想最大限度地減少升級時間,您還可以在會話中下載所有需要的軟體包,而無需實際安裝驅動程式:sudo apt full-upgrade -d
。完成後,請按照上述步驟操作。